VPS实现重启MySQL指令,更好地管理数据库 (vps 重启mysql命令)

随着互联网的发展,数据的重要性也越来越被重视。数据库作为存储和管理数据的重要工具,扮演着至关重要的角色。VPS(Virtual Private Server,虚拟专用服务器)作为一种云端服务,为用户提供了更高效、稳定、安全的数据存储方案。但是,VPS上的MySQL数据库服务器也存在各种问题,如程序崩溃、访问问题等,而这些问题都可以通过重启MySQL服务指令来解决。下面将详细介绍如何在VPS上实现重启MySQL指令,更好地管理数据库。

一、VPS的MySQL服务器常见问题

VPS作为一种云端服务,为用户提供了强大的计算资源和稳定的网络连接,可以在互联网上运行各种应用程序。而MySQL数据库则是VPS服务器上最常用的一种数据库,用于存储和管理各种网站、应用程序的数据。但是,MySQL数据库也存在各种问题,如程序崩溃、访问问题等,这些问题都会影响到用户的使用体验和数据的安全性。

其中,MySQL服务器常见的问题包括:

1. MySQL服务器未启动或运行异常,无法连接。

2. MySQL服务器已经运行,但是访问速度比较慢或者出现其他异常。

3. MySQL数据库连接突然中断或者连接数过多导致MySQL崩溃。

为了解决这些问题,需要及时重启MySQL服务,以便恢复正常的运行状态。

二、VPS上如何实现MySQL服务的重启指令

VPS服务器的管理一般都是通过Linux系统的命令行工具实现的。而MySQL服务的重启指令也是通过命令行实现的,只需打开终端窗口,输入相应的指令即可。

以下是在Linux系统上重启MySQL服务的指令:

1.停止MySQL服务

sudo systemctl stop mysql

2.启动MySQL服务

sudo systemctl start mysql

3.重启MySQL服务

sudo systemctl restart mysql

以上指令可以分别实现停止、启动和重启MySQL服务的功能。一般情况下,使用重启指令即可解决MySQL服务出现的问题。

三、通过VPS实现MySQL服务的自动重启

为了更好地管理MySQL服务,可以通过VPS实现MySQL服务的自动重启,以便在出现问题时可以快速恢复服务。

以下是通过VPS实现MySQL服务自动重启的步骤:

1.需要使用crontab命令行工具,通过编辑crontab文件实现定时重启MySQL服务。

2.打开终端窗口,输入以下命令编辑crontab文件:

sudo crontab -e

3.编辑crontab文件

*/5 * * * * service mysql status \| grep “active (running)” -q \| if [ $? != 0 ]\; then service mysql restart\; fi

4.保存,并退出crontab编辑界面

以上操作会将MySQL服务设置为每5分钟自动检查一次服务状态,如果发现服务未启动或运行异常,则自动重启MySQL服务。

四、

通过在VPS上实现重启MySQL服务的指令,可以更好地管理MySQL数据库,降低因服务问题而引起的数据风险。值得注意的是,为了保证数据的安全性,应该将MySQL服务设置为自动重启,以便在MySQL服务出现异常时能够及时恢复服务。当然,VPS服务器的MySQL服务重启还有很多注意事项,需要用户按照具体情况进行调整。

相关问题拓展阅读:

如何关闭mysql日志,删除mysql-bin.0000*日志文件

如何关闭MySQL的日志功能:

删除日志:

执行:/usr/local/mysql/bin/mysql -u root -p

输入密码登录后再执行:reset master;

注意别漏了后面的分号; 回车后会显示”Query OK, 234 rows affected (12.3 sec)”,说明已经成功,再输入:quit 退出mysql命令模式。

彻底禁用MySQL日志:修改/etc/my.cnf 文件,找到

log-bin=mysql-bin

binlog_format=mixed

再这两行前面加上#,将其注释掉,再执行/etc/init.d/mysql restart即可。

如果实在想保留日志,可以在/etc/my.cnf里部分中加入expire_logs_days = 10 然后重启mysql,这样10天就会自动清理日誉乱拦志。

本文以LNMP一件安装包安装的环境为例除MySQL重启命令和配置文件路径可能略有不同,其庆胡他一样。

Window2023 VPS运行一段时间后,数据库就无法连接,连接时显示错误10055,启动服务为系统错误1067,

先尝试重装一下mysql数据库看看能否解决问题。另外,可以把所有的数据库都用phpmyadmin优化一下,这样能厅凯去除数据库运行过程中产生的碎片文件。

还裤拦有一种可能性是mysql的访问量非常胡伏胡大,造成数据库假死,你可以登录mysql命令行界面后,用show processlist;命令查看下当前正在使用的mysql进程情况。

重装系统,把mysql重新配置一下。

关于vps 重启mysql命令的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


数据运维技术 » VPS实现重启MySQL指令,更好地管理数据库 (vps 重启mysql命令)